A Wind Advisory remains in effect until 8pm today. Per the National Weather Service, “Expect wind gusts greater than 40 mph. Wind gusts of this magnitude will make driving high profile vehicles difficult, and cause loose outdoor objects to be blown around. Secure loose outdoor objects to prevent property damage.” This evening there have been several incidents reported by Montgomery County Fire and Rescue Services (MCFRS), though not all may be attributed to the wind. On Wednesday night, a fire broke out in the garage of a single-family home at 9400 Holbrook Dr. off Falls Road in Potomac. The incident initially began in a detached garage containing two vehicles and quickly extended to the exterior of a nearby house.
Shortly before 3:30pm on Tuesday on Stewartown Road near Goshen Road in Gaithersburg, a two-vehicle collision prompted an emergency response from Montgomery County Fire and Rescue Services. According to dispatch details, some occupants were trapped inside one of the vehicles at the scene.
